Pendle Announces Token Upgrade to Scale Its DeFi Yield Platform
Pendle, the largest crypto yield trading platform, has announced a major upgrade to its native tokenomics with the introduction of sPENDLE. This update aims to unlock deeper liquidity, diversify revenue streams, and strengthen Pendle’s leadership in on-chain yield and interest rate markets. The upgrade follows a record-breaking performance in 2025, with $5.7B average TVL (up 76% YoY), $4.46B in cumulative protocol fees (up 134% YoY), and $54B in monthly nominal trading volume.
Key features of the upgrade include protocol revenue being used to buy back and distribute $PENDLE to active sPENDLE holders, a flexible exit mechanism for sPENDLE (14-day no-penalty or 5% fee for instant redemption), and improved voting via an algorithmic emissions model aimed at reducing PENDLE emissions by 20–30%. The vePENDLE lock mechanism will be paused on January 29.
The upgrade also supports Boros, Pendle’s innovative platform for tokenizing perpetual funding rates, which has reached $6.9B in notional open interest and $91M in OI within four months of launch. Pendle aims to bridge DeFi with traditional fixed-income markets, offering tools like Principal Tokens (PT), Yield Tokens (YT), and funding rate derivatives to expand access to global yield opportunities.
